Girl Scouts – North Carolina Coastal Pines is hosting a statewide youth congress September 20 and inviting groups of teens from other youth-serving organizations (Y’s, the other Girl Scout councils, Boy Scouts, Boys and Girls Clubs, Hispanic youth, etc.) to join them as they are addressed by the gubernatorial candidates and learn that Democracy is Not a Spectator Sport.
We anticipate an audience of 750-1,000 teens from all across North Carolina coming together as they learn how to encourage voter registration and voter participation. Beginning with a ‘meet and greet’ buffet breakfast, continuing with an address by gubernatorial candidates, then finishing up with how they can help register voters and encourage participation among friends and family, teens will learn how they can help – even if they can’t yet vote.
